Blackjack is one of the most popular and enduring card games in casinos worldwide. Known for its straightforward rules and relatively low house edge, it attracts both beginners and experienced gamblers. The goal is simple—beat the dealer by having a hand value as close to 21 as possible without going over.

The Rules of Blackjack
In blackjack, each player is dealt two cards, and the ccare.uk.com dealer receives one card face up and one face down. Number cards are worth their face value, face cards are worth ten, and aces can be worth either one or eleven. Players can choose to “hit” (draw another card), “stand” (keep their hand), “double down” (double their bet and take one more card), or “split” (separate two cards of the same value into two hands).
The dealer follows strict rules, usually hitting until they reach at least 17. If the dealer busts, all remaining players win.
Blackjack Variations
There are several variations of blackjack, including European Blackjack, Atlantic City Blackjack, and Spanish 21. While the core rules are similar, these variations introduce differences in deck size, dealer behavior, and side bets, all of which can affect strategy.
The Role of Strategy
Unlike many casino games that rely purely on luck, blackjack offers players the chance to influence outcomes through strategy. The basic strategy involves making the mathematically best move in every possible situation, reducing the house edge to as little as 0.5%.
Some players take strategy further by learning card counting, which involves tracking the ratio of high to low cards remaining in the deck. While legal, card counting is discouraged by casinos and can lead to being banned from play.

Tips for Success in Blackjack
- Learn Basic Strategy – Memorize a basic strategy chart to guide your decisions.
- Avoid Insurance Bets – They usually favor the house.
- Manage Your Bankroll – Set limits for wins and losses.
- Start Small – Begin with lower stakes to build confidence.
- Stay Focused – Distractions can lead to costly mistakes.
